Area-51m, only uses Nvidia GPU, battery drain

Hello,

I've only had my Area 51m for around 3 weeks so it may have always been like this. But I've noticed that in general use (Chrome, Emails etc but not gaming) Windows will only use my Nvida card (RTX 2070) and not the onboard Intel card. 

I did try reinstalling various intel drivers from the support page on Dell but no luck. GPU 0 always shows 0%

When I try and launch intel graphics control panel, I get the below error

Is this normal behaviour?

Hi

It's solved.

The simplest solution is the best one.

Uninstall Intel® Graphics Control Panel and install from Microsoft Store. That's all.It worked in my case

5 Posts

January 9th, 2020 10:00

Short update for anyone who's interested. Dell claim the area 51m I have will not have Optimus on it hence the Nvidia GPU is always used. This can't be true can it?
